HBO and NFL Films are joining forces this summer for Hard Knocks: Training Camp With The New York Jets. The five-episode series debuts Tuesday, August 8 (10:00-11:00 p.m. Et) on HBO and will be available to stream on Max, with additional hour-long episodes debuting subsequent Tuesdays at the same time leading up to the season finale on September 5. Hard Knocks: Training Camp With The New York Jets will mark the 18th edition of the 18-time Sports Emmy(R)-winning series, embedding camera crews at the Jets’ training camp in Florham Park, N.J. to chronicle third-year head coach Robert Saleh preparing his team of young emerging stars and prominent veterans — most notably, four-time NFL Mvp, Aaron Rodgers, Offensive and Defensive Rookies of the Year Garrett Wilson and Sauce Gardner, and defensive All-Pros C.J. Mosley and Quinnen Williams — for the upcoming NFL season. “NFL Films has a long and storied relationship with the Jets,...

Season 34 ‘The Amazing Race’ teams
CBS’s The Amazing Race is switching the game up a little with the upcoming 34th season of the Emmy Award-winning reality competition series. The 12 new teams will kick off their adventures in Munich, Germany, marking the first time in the show’s history the racers haven’t begun their adventures in America. Season 34 will also be the first season without any non-elimination pit stops.
Among the contestants embarking on globe-trotting adventures are former NFL cheerleaders, motivational speakers, and long-lost twins. The 12 teams will be traveling to exotic locations including the ancient city of Petra in Jordan, Italy, Spain, Iceland, and Austria. The race will wrap up in Nashville with the presentation of the 1 million grand prize.
Phil Keoghan returns as host and will announce a special twist at the end of the first leg. Keoghan also executive produces along with Jerry Bruckheimer, series co-creator Bertram van Munster,...

Will a “Big Brother” showmance win “The Amazing Race” again? “Big Brother 23” alums Derek Xiao and Claire Rehfuss are among the 12 new teams competing on “The Amazing Race 34.”
The new cast, announced Wednesday, also includes long-lost twins, ballroom dancers, military brothers and a pair of former Rams cheerleaders. That’s not the only NFL connection, though, because former New York Jets and Buffalo Bills coach Rex Ryan is also in the cast. Now an ESPN analyst, he is racing with his golf buddy Tim Mann. Meet the cast in the gallery above or click here.
Xiao and Rehfuss started dating in the “Big Brother” jury house last summer after getting evicted in 10th and eighth place, respectively, both victims of the Cookout alliance. Not counting Season 31 of “The Amazing Race” — which pitted alums of “Race,” “Big Brother” and “Survivor” against each other — they are the fourth “Big Brother” couple to...

ESPN has set a radical new game plan for “Get Up!” its ambitious attempt at a morning sports-talk show that has so far failed to gain the network a broader audience in the time slot.
The Walt Disney-owned network said co-host Michelle Beadle, one of its most colorful and distinctive personalities, would leave the program as of August 29, and move to Los Angeles to focus more intently on her other duties at ESPN as the host of its popular “NBA Countdown.” The basketball program had originated from ESPN’s Los Angeles production facilities before moving to New York to accommodate Beadle’s new morning duties as well as those of “Get Up” co-host Jalen Rose. The former NBA star is expected to continue working on “Get Up” when “he has no ‘NBA Countdown’ responsibilities in Los Angeles,” the network said.
ESPN will also cut “Get Up” to two hours from three,...

The man who enthralled then infuriated New York Jets fans before spending two years on the Buffalo Bills sideline apparently is done with coaching — for now, at least. Espn said today that it has signed Rex Ryan to join its NFL pregame show and contribute elsewhere as well. Ryan — a love-him-or-hate-him, bigger-than-life personality who coached the Jets to back-to-back Afc Championship Games in 2009-10 before missing the playoffs the next four seasons — will make weekly…...
